<u>Answer:- </u> Decomposition
<u>Explanation:- </u>
Decomposition is a natural process that occurs in the environment to break down organic substances into simpler substances.
- All the living organisms that die, are decomposed and their bodies are broken down into simpler substances such that the nutrients are released into the soil.
- The plants are then able to absorb these nutrients from the soil and thus, the nutrient cycling goes on as the organisms feeds on it.
- Not only the dead animals but also the fallen leaves and other parts of the plant gets decomposed as they die.
- The process of decomposition is carried out by living organisms present in the soil such as bacteria. Such organisms are called as decomposers.
